Arima Onsen has long been known as a famous hot spring resort. Its charm lies not only in its hot spring facilities, but also in its deep history and culture. Here, you can fully savor the charms of Arima Onsen.
Arima Onsen is a rare hot spring resort located in an area without volcanoes, yet it boasts abundant hot spring water. The spring water gushes up from directly beneath the earth's crust, making it a precious gift from the heavens.
The history of Arima Onsen spans over 700 years, and during the Edo period, it prospered as the residence of the shogun's family. Even now, the old-fashioned streetscapes reminiscent of those times remain, allowing you to feel the atmosphere of that era.
The renowned hot springs of Arima will heal your tired body. You can spend a relaxing time immersing yourself in the pleasant temperature and mineral-rich water, soothing the fatigue of your journey. After enjoying the hot springs, strolling through the hot spring town is also a delightful activity.
Arima offers many local gourmet dishes. At the long-established inns and restaurants in the hot spring town, you can savor exquisite dishes made with fresh local ingredients. You can also enjoy the traditional flavors unique to Arima, such as soy sauce and miso.
Arima Onsen is easily accessible from Kobe City by train or bus. The nearby Rokko Mountains offer expansive natural scenery, where you can fully enjoy outdoor activities such as trekking.
